The court exercised its discretion to permit re-amendment because the proposed amendments raised matters necessary to decide the real controversy, abandonment of claims by prior omission is not irreversible and must be judged on the facts, and the Respondent/Opposing Contributories had not demonstrated prejudice that could not be compensated by costs. Discovery orders under O.24 r.3 were appropriate in winding-up proceedings and did not require the r.7 affidavit where the requests fall within r.3. Consequently the summons was granted in part with specified directions and timetables.
